Configuration parameters
Introduction
In this article, you can view a list of ISPmanager 5 configuration parameters in alphabetical order.
ISPmanager 5 has the main configuration file and the corresponding directory containing additional configuration files. Therefore, certain parameters can be specified both in the main and additional files. Pay attention to this information when searching for a parameter value.
The name of the main configuration file and additional files directory:
ISPmanager 5 Lite and ISPmanager 5 Business: the etc/ispmgr.conf file and the etc/ispmgr.conf.d/ directory
ISPmanager 5 Node: the etc/ispmgrnode.conf file and the etc/ispmgrnode.conf.d/ directory
The tables below show parameter/options and control panels where they can be specified.
For a full list of parameters, please refer to the article Configuration file.
WWW-domains management module
Options/Option [Optionname]
Name | Lite | Node | Business | Description |
---|
AcmeSkipAccountCheck | + | + | + | Disables checking the number of unsuccessful attempts to connect to the Let's Encrypt account |
ApacheITK | + | + | — | This option is added if Apache ITK is used |
DisableWebDBReadConf | + | + | — | Does not allow manual modification of web-server's configuration files |
DisableSecurePhpBin | + | + | — | Do not create the php-bin secure directory |
EnableAcmeshDebug | + |
| + | The log of issuing and updating LE certificates is written to the file /usr/local/mgr5/var/ispmgr_acme_sh.log. By default, the option is disabled. |
NameVirtualHostDropped | + | + | — | In Apache 2.4+ delete old records of this type when creating VirtualHost |
Parameters/[Paramname] [Paramvalue]
Name | Lite | Node | Business | Description |
---|
AcmeAccountCheckAttempts | + | + | + | The number of unsuccessful checks for the Let's Encrypt account, after which the account will be recreated. Default value is 3. |
ApacheWidePorts | + | + | — | Adds Listen for all server's IP addresses for the specified list of ports |
ApsExtRepository | + | — | + | Path to the xml-file of the external APS repository |
AuthRealm | + | + | — | Defines a text of the hint that will be shown in browser when accessing insecure part of the site |
AwstatsEncoding | + | + | — | Encoding of html-pages of reports generated by AWStats |
BackendBind | + | + | — | Address where back-end will be set up |
ForwardedSecret | + | + | — | Allows to prevent fake IP addresses |
LetsencryptProcessCount | + | + | + | The number of Let's Encrypt certificates issued simultaneously |
LetsencryptVerifyPeriod
| + | + | + | The minimum period between retry attempts to issue a Let's Encrypt certificate |
LogrotateInfiniteValue | + | + | — | The number of log files that will be kept |
MaxExecutionTimeRatio | — | + | — | Sets the max_execution_time parameter in the Apache configuration file |
NginxClientBodyMaxSize | + | + | — | Sets a default value for client_max_body_size in the Nginx configuration file |
SSLSecureChiphers | + | + | — | Lists of keys in openssl format that are specified for a web-server with SSL protection enabled |
SSLSecureProtocols | + | + | — | Protocols that are specified for the web-server with SSL protection enables |
WebalizerEncoding | + | + | — | Encoding of report html-pages generated by Webalizer |
WebDefaultAliases | + | + | — | Alias names that will be automatically generated for a newly created web-domain |
WebDomainCollectPeriod | + | + | — | Domain statistics collection period |
WebGroup | + | + | — | Group permissions used by the web-server |
WebModules | + | + | — | List of web-servers |
WebRestartDelay | + | + | — | Minimum period of time between web-server restart |
WebUser | + | + | — | User permissions used by the web-server |
Paths/path [Pathname] [Pathvalue]
Name | Lite | Node | Business | Description |
---|
analyzer.d | + | + | — | Path to the directory where scripts for log analysis will be kept |
apache.conf | + | + | — | Path to the main Apache configuration file |
apache-conf.d | + | + | — | Path to the directory with the Apache configuration file |
apachectl | + | + | — | Path to the program/script for Apache restart |
fpm-pool.d | + | + | — | Name of the directory where files with php-fpm configuration will be created |
fpm-service | + | + | — | Name of the php-fpm service. It will restart the service after new users are added |
fpm-sock.d | + | + | — | Path to the directory, where files for nginx and fpm (.sock) integration will be kept |
logrotate.d | + | + | — | Path to the directory, where the logrotate settings will be kept |
nginx | + | + | — | Checks that Nginx is up and running during panel start |
nginx-conf | + | + | — | Path to the Nginx configuration file |
nginx-conf.d | + | + | — | Path to the directory with Nginx distributed configuration files |
nginx-configtest | + | + | — | Checks Nginx configuration files |
nginxctl | + | + | — | Restarts Nginx after a new Web-domain is added |
nginx-fallback | + | + | — | Redirect URL in case of errors |
nginx_log | — | + | — |
|
nginx-php | + | + | — |
|
nginx-static | + | + | — | Defines the files that Nginx should pass |
nginx-vhosts | + | + | — | Name of the directory where files with web-domains settings will be created |
nginx-vhosts-includes | + | + | — | Paths to the files with additional settings that will be added into the server section for every web-domain |
nginx-vhosts-resources | + | + | — |
|
php-cgi | + | + | — | Path to the php-cgi executable file |
php_open_basedir | + | + | — |
|
Database management module
Options/Option [Optionname]
Name | Lite | Node | Business | Description |
---|
DatabasePrefix | — | — | + | When a user creates a new database, his login will be added to its name |
DatabaseUserPrefix | — | — | + | The control panel's user name (the owner of the database) will be added to a newly created database user |
DbAllowUpperCase | + | — | + | Disables lower-case letters during creation or modification of database name |
MySQLGovernor | — | + | + | Enables to use MySQL Governor (CloudLinux) |
Parameters/[Paramname] [Paramvalue]
Name | Lite | Node | Business | Description |
---|
DBCacheCheckInterval | + | + | — | Interval in minutes for checking database size update |
DBCacheMaxDelay | + | + | — | Maximum delay in seconds before the next request for actual database size will be sent |
DBHost | — | — | + | MySQL server where the database is located |
DBName | — | — | + | Database name |
DBPassword | — | — | + | Database user password |
DBUser | — | — | + | database user |
DockerMaxAttempt | + | + | + | The number of attempts to connect to the database to check its accessibility. |
LimitDbSizeCheckPeriod | — | — | + | A period for checking user's database size |
MySQLDumpOptions | + | + | — | Additional parameters for mysqldump |
PGDumpOptions | + | + | — | Additional parameters for pg_dump |
Paths/path [Pathname] [Pathvalue]
Name | Lite | Node | Business | Description |
---|
db_governor | — | + | — | A path to the MySQL Governor (CloudLinux) file |
mysql | + | + | — | A path to the mysql executable file |
mysql_restart | + | + | + | A command for MySQL restart |
phpmyadmin-redirect | — | — | + | phpMyAdmin URL template |
phpmyadmin-servers | + | + | — | A path to the phpMyAdmin special configuration file |
Domain names management module
Options /Option [Optionname]
Name | Lite | Node | Business | Description |
---|
DomainBlacklistSynched | — | — | + |
|
InsecureDomain | + | — | + | Checks domain's owner with higher permissions |
NoSPFRecord | + | + | — | Disables automatic creation of TXT-records "v=spf1" when creating a new domain name |
Parameters/[Paramname] [Paramvalue]
Name | Lite | Node | Business | Description |
---|
DefaultARecords | + | + | — | The value in the "Subdomains" field, which is specified in the domain configuration form |
DNS | + | + | — | Server type |
DnsHostname | + | + | — | Describes the format of the SOA-record |
DnsNsMasterIp | + | + | — | If external name servers are connected, this parameter indicates the master server for zones created on external name servers |
DomainContact | + | + | — | Value of the "Administrator email" field |
MailServers | + | + | — | Value of the "Mail server" field |
MasterSetNsIps | + | + | — |
|
NameServers | + | + | — | Value of the "Name server" field |
NsIps | + | + | — | Name server addresses space separated |
RemoteDNSRequiredLevel | + | + | — | User level in DNSmanager, which is connected as the DNS server |
SOAExpireTime | + | + | — | Expire parameter for the SOA record |
SOARefreshTime | + | + | — | Refresh parameter for the SOA record. Used for the primary name server. In ISPmanager Business it is used on a node with a primary name server. |
SPFRelayIP | + | + | — | List of default IP-addresses that are automatically added to the TXT-record "v=spf1" when creating a domain name |
ViewName | + | + | — | View |
Mail domains management module
Options /Option [Optionname]
Name | Lite | Node | Business | Description |
---|
DisableCacheCheck | + | + | — | Disable cache check |
LocalDelivery | + | + | + | Allows only local redirects |
Parameters/[Paramname] [Paramvalue]
Name | Lite | Node | Business | Description |
---|
afterlogic-alias | + | + | — | afterlogic alias |
DefWebMail | + | + | — |
|
DkimCheck | + | + | — | Application for DKIM signature |
DovecotPwScheme | + | + | — | Default encryption scheme |
EmailAuth | + | + | — | Authentication method |
EmailAVCheck | + | + | — | Anti-virus scanning application |
EmailRecacheDelay | + | + | — | Time in minutes that will pass before mailbox passwords will be reset. |
EmailSpamCheck | + | + | — | Anti-spam scanning application |
ForwardEmailCount | + | + | — | The maximum number of mailboxes for sending a copy of a letter. |
Greylisting | + | + | — | For Exim — postgrey |
GreyListKeyword | + | + | — | greylisting (acl/racl) parameter, |
MailFilter | + | + | — | Mail filter |
MTA | + | + | — | Mail server |
POP3 | + | + | — | POP3-server |
SievePipePlugin | + | + | — | Plug-in for the Sieve filter |
SlaveNSManagement | + | + | — |
|
WebMail | + | + | — | Type of WebMail |
Paths/path [Pathname] [Pathvalue]
Name | Lite | Node | Business | Description |
---|
afterlogic | + | + | — | A path to the afterlogic directory |
clamav-srvc | + | + | — | A path to the clamav directory |
clamav-whitelist | + | + | — | A path to the Clamav white list |
db4 | + | + | — | Path to db4 |
dovecot-doveadm | + | + | — | Path to doveadm |
dovecot-passwd | + | + | — | Path to dovecot.passwd |
exim-aliases | + | + | — | Path to /exim4/aliases |
exim-blacklist | + | + | — | Path to exim4/blacklist |
exim-config | + | + | — | A path to the Exim configuration file |
exim-domainips | + | + | — | Path to exim4/domainips |
exim-domains | + | + | — | Path to exim4/domains |
exim-passwd | + | + | — | Path to exim4/passwd |
exim-whitelist | + | + | — | Path to exim4/whitelist |
greylist-conf | + | + | — | A path to the Greylisting configuration file |
MailHomeDir | + | + | — | The default directory for emails |
milter-greylist-restart | + | + | — | Greylisting restart command |
mtaname-accessdb | + | + | — | A path to the access database |
mtaname-aliases | + | + | — | A path to the aliases table |
mtaname-localhostnames | + | + | — | Path to localhostnames |
mtaname-virtusertable | + | + | — | A path to the virtual table of users |
opendkim-genkey | + | + | — | A path to the OpenDKIM directory |
opendkim-keyspath | + | + | — | A path to the OpenDKIM keys |
opendkim-srvc | + | + | — | Path to OpenDKIM |
postgrey-clients | + | + | — | Path to postgrey_whitelist_clients |
postgrey-recipients | + | + | — | Path to postgrey_whitelist_recipients |
postgrey-restart | + | + | — | Postgrey restart command |
sasldb | + | + | — | Path to sasldb |
saslpasswd | + | + | — | Path to saslpasswd2 |
sendmail-accessdb | + | + | — | Path to mail/access |
sendmail-aliases | + | + | — | Path to mail/aliases |
sendmail-localhostnames | + | + | — | Path to mail/local-host-names |
sendmail-mc | + | + | — | Path to mail/sendmail.mc |
sendmail-newaliases | + | + | — | Path to newaliases |
sendmail-restart | + | + | — | Sendmail restart command |
sendmail-virtusertable | + | + | — | Path to mail/virtusertable |
spamassassin-localcf | + | + | — | Path to local.cf |
spamassassin-restart | + | + | — | Spamassassin restart command |
webmail-redirect | — | — | + | Mail client URL template |
Users management module
Options/Option [Optionname]
Name | Lite | Node | Business | Description |
---|
DisableQuotasync | + | + | — | The control panel won't call the quotasync command before getting information on system quotas |
DisableUserBackup | — | — | + | Forbids users to make backup copies. This option is used only for the old backup copy (based on tar) |
DiskSpaceNotify | + | + | + | Sets the disk space threshold. When user exceeds the threshold, he will get a corresponding notification |
EnableQuota | + | + | — | Enables the system quotas management module |
RelocationRsyncNoChecksum | — | — | + | Disables strick check of file contents when moving user files |
XfsQuota | + | + | — | Enables to manage disk quotas with XFS quotas management commands |
Parameters/[Paramname] [Paramvalue]
Name | Lite | Node | Business | Description |
---|
InitialUid | — | — | + | User Uid will be allocated starting from that value |
QuotaInodeMin | + | + | — |
|
QuotaInodeMax | + | + | — |
|
QuotaInodeMultiply | + | + | — |
|
Paths/path [Pathname] [Pathvalue]
Name | Lite | Node | Business | Description |
---|
cgroups_cgconfig | — | + | — |
|
cgroups_cgred | — | + | — |
|
cgroups_main_conf | — | + | — |
|
cgroups_rules_conf | — | + | — |
|
DefaultHomeDir | + | + | — | Specifies users' home directory |
DefaultShell | + | + | — | Full path to the command interpreter |
FTP-users management module
Options/Option [Optionname]
Name | Lite | Node | Business | Description |
---|
FTPUserPrefix | — | — | + | The name of the FTP-user owner will be added to the username of a newly created FTP-user |
Parameters/[Paramname] [Paramvalue]
Name | Lite | Node | Business | Description |
---|
FTP | + | + | — | Identifies that the FTP-server is installed |
FtpDomainCollectPeriod | — | + | — | Statistics collection period |
Paths /path [Pathname] [Pathvalue]
Name | Lite | Node | Business | Description |
---|
ftp_log | — | + | — | a path to the log |
proftpd.conf | + | + | — | a path to the ProFTPd configuration file |
pure-ftpd-etc | + | + | — | a path to the Pure-FTPd configuration file |
vsftpd.conf | + | + | — | a path to the vsFTPd configuration file |
Integration with CloudLinux
Options /Option [Optionname]
Name | Lite | Node | Business | Description |
---|
CloudLinuxDeploy | — | — | + | Identifies that CloudLinux is installed |
Paths/path [Pathname] [Pathvalue]
Name | Lite | Node | Business | Description |
---|
cagefsctl | — | + | — |
|
cl-selector | — | + | — |
|
lvectl | — | + | — | path to the lvectl utility |
Cluster nodes management module
Options/Option [Optionname]
Name | Lite | Node | Business | Description |
---|
DisableStat | — | — | + | Disables statistics collection |
DisableSync | — | — | + | Disables synchronization |
Parameters/[Paramname] [Paramvalue]
Nane | Lite | Node | Business | Description |
---|
FileSyncPeriod | — | — | + |
|
MasterAdmin | — | — | + |
|
NodeAssignLoadType | — | — | + |
|
NodeAssignPolicy | — | — | + |
|
NodeOS | — | — | + |
|
NodeRoles | — | + | — |
|
NotifyOnDiskOverload | — | — | + |
|
ReadyNodesTreshold | — | — | + |
|
ResourceLevelHigh | — | — | + |
|
ResourceLevelOver | — | — | + |
|
PHP management module
Paths/path [Pathname] [Pathvalue]
Name | Lite | Node | Business | Description |
---|
php_bin | + | + | — |
|
php_cfg | + | + | — |
|
php_cgi_ini | + | + | — |
|
php_ext | + | + | — |
|
php_fpm_ini | + | + | — |
|
php_ini | + | + | — |
|
php_ver | + | + | — |
|
Parameters/[Paramname] [Paramvalue]
Name | Lite | Node | Business | Description |
---|
PhpReloadDelay | + | + | + | delay before PHP-FPM configuration reload |
Other settings
Options/Option [Optionname]
Name | Lite | Node | Business | Description |
---|
AllowIpV6 | + | + | + |
|
APSDebug | + | — | + |
|
ApsRepositoryUpdated | + | + | + |
|
EnableAcmeshDebug | + |
| + | The log of issuing and updating LE certificates is written to the file /usr/local/mgr5/var/ispmgr_acme_sh.log. By default, the option is disabled. |
FirewallCheckAccess | + | + | — |
|
Parameters/[Paramname] [Paramvalue]
Name | Lite | Node | Business | Description |
---|
AutoIpRole | — | — | + |
|
DefaultTheme | + | — | + | Default interface theme |
DevCollectPeriod | + | + | — |
|
DiskSpaceCheckPeriod | + | + | + | Period for collecting statistics on disk usage. Specified in minutes. |
Firewall | + | + | — |
|
FsEncoding | + | + | + | file system encoding for file manager |
IPmgrDomain | — | — | + | a domain name for reverse records |
LimitSystem | + | + | — |
|
OneTimeExpire | + | + | + | Validity time in seconds of the temporary key for authorization. The default is 3600. |
PkgUpdateCacheRows | + | + | — |
|
PWGenCharacters | + | + | — | set of characters that are used for automatic password generation. |
StatPeriod | — | — | + | statistics module. Statistics collection period |
SyncPeriod | — | — | + | Synchronization module. Synchronization period. |
SrvMonitoringPeriod | + | + | — |
|
VirusdieLicIP
| + | + | + | IP address for Virusdie license check |
Paths/path [Pathname] [Pathvalue]
Name | Lite | Node | Business | Description |
---|
dev_log | — | + | — |
|
MasterKey | — | — | + | A path to the ssh key |
psacct | — | + | — |
|
secure-private-key | — | — | + | A path to the encryption key |